For property information, please visit our online AxisGIS Assessor database.  This website is available to the public and offers an array of parcel data, including property cards, deeds and plans.  When using this application, residents also have access to multiple GIS data layers, including voting precincts, school and zoning districts, trash pickup days, wetlands, FEMA flood areas and multiple layers produced by MassGIS.  

This data is monitored and updated by Franklin's GIS department and CAI Technologies.  For question regarding the use of the website and the available tools (zoom, pan, measuring, graphics editing, printing etc), please see the "Help" link at the bottom of the map.
